数据库业务分析的试题及答案关键点_第1页
数据库业务分析的试题及答案关键点_第2页
数据库业务分析的试题及答案关键点_第3页
数据库业务分析的试题及答案关键点_第4页
数据库业务分析的试题及答案关键点_第5页
已阅读5页,还剩9页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

数据库业务分析的试题及答案关键点姓名:____________________

一、单项选择题(每题2分,共10题)

1.数据库业务分析中,数据仓库的主要作用是:

A.存储实时交易数据

B.提供历史数据分析

C.实现实时事务处理

D.支持决策支持系统

2.在数据库设计中,以下哪种范式能够减少数据冗余?

A.第一范式

B.第二范式

C.第三范式

D.第四范式

3.数据库管理系统(DBMS)的主要功能不包括:

A.数据定义

B.数据操纵

C.数据维护

D.系统维护

4.在SQL查询中,使用“WHERE”子句的目的是:

A.限制查询结果

B.修改表结构

C.插入新数据

D.删除数据

5.数据库中,外键用于:

A.建立表之间的关系

B.优化查询性能

C.确保数据完整性

D.生成数据报告

6.以下哪种数据库模型适用于处理复杂的关系和对象?

A.层次模型

B.网状模型

C.关系模型

D.文件模型

7.数据库规范化过程中的“分解”操作是为了:

A.提高查询效率

B.减少数据冗余

C.优化存储空间

D.降低数据冗余

8.在数据库中,以下哪种操作会导致数据不一致?

A.插入操作

B.查询操作

C.更新操作

D.删除操作

9.数据库事务具有以下哪个特点?

A.原子性

B.一致性

C.隔离性

D.持久性

10.以下哪种数据库设计方法适用于大型复杂系统?

A.ER模型

B.UML模型

C.状态转换图

D.数据流图

二、多项选择题(每题3分,共5题)

1.数据库业务分析中,数据仓库的特点包括:

A.数据来源多样化

B.数据结构复杂

C.数据更新频繁

D.数据分析结果直观

2.以下哪些是数据库设计中的规范化原则?

A.第一范式

B.第二范式

C.第三范式

D.第四范式

3.数据库管理系统(DBMS)的主要功能包括:

A.数据定义

B.数据操纵

C.数据维护

D.系统维护

4.在SQL查询中,以下哪些函数可以用于字符串处理?

A.CONCAT()

B.LENGTH()

C.SUBSTRING()

D.REPLACE()

5.数据库事务具有以下哪些特点?

A.原子性

B.一致性

C.隔离性

D.持久性

三、简答题(每题5分,共10分)

1.简述数据库规范化过程中第一范式、第二范式和第三范式的区别。

2.简述数据库事务的四个特性。

四、综合应用题(10分)

1.根据以下需求,设计一个简单的数据库表结构,并说明其关系。

需求:一个图书管理系统,包含以下信息:

-图书信息:书名、作者、出版社、出版日期、价格

-读者信息:读者编号、姓名、性别、出生日期、联系方式

-借阅信息:借阅编号、读者编号、图书编号、借阅日期、归还日期

二、多项选择题(每题3分,共10题)

1.数据库业务分析中,数据仓库的设计原则包括:

A.数据一致性

B.数据集成性

C.数据时间特性

D.数据粒度

E.数据安全性

2.以下哪些是数据库设计中的实体属性?

A.主键

B.外键

C.候选键

D.基本属性

E.组合属性

3.数据库管理系统(DBMS)的主要功能模块包括:

A.数据定义语言

B.数据操纵语言

C.数据控制语言

D.数据查询语言

E.数据维护语言

4.在SQL查询中,以下哪些操作符用于比较?

A.=

B.>

C.<

D.>=

E.<=

5.数据库中,以下哪些是数据完整性约束?

A.完整性约束

B.唯一性约束

C.非空约束

D.主键约束

E.外键约束

6.以下哪些是数据库设计中的范式?

A.第一范式

B.第二范式

C.第三范式

D.第四范式

E.第五范式

7.数据库事务的隔离级别包括:

A.读未提交

B.读已提交

C.可重复读

D.串行化

E.不可重复读

8.在数据库设计中,以下哪些因素会影响数据库的性能?

A.数据库索引

B.数据库表结构

C.数据库服务器硬件

D.数据库查询语句

E.数据库用户数量

9.以下哪些是数据库设计中的数据模型?

A.层次模型

B.网状模型

C.关系模型

D.物理模型

E.实体-关系模型

10.数据库备份和恢复的策略包括:

A.完全备份

B.差异备份

C.增量备份

D.定期备份

E.按需备份

三、判断题(每题2分,共10题)

1.数据库规范化过程中,第一范式要求所有字段都是不可分割的最小数据单位。()

2.在数据库中,外键可以保证数据的完整性和一致性。()

3.SQL语言支持事务处理,确保数据的一致性。()

4.数据库索引可以提高查询效率,但会增加数据插入和删除的开销。()

5.数据库的第三范式消除了部分函数依赖,但可能引入传递函数依赖。()

6.数据库事务的隔离级别越高,系统性能越差。()

7.数据库设计中的ER模型主要关注实体和实体之间的关系。()

8.数据库备份是为了防止数据丢失,恢复是为了恢复数据。()

9.数据库设计中的范式越高,数据冗余越少,但查询性能可能越低。()

10.数据库管理系统(DBMS)的主要功能之一是提供用户接口,方便用户进行数据操作。()

四、简答题(每题5分,共6题)

1.简述数据库设计中的ER模型的基本概念和主要元素。

2.简述数据库事务的四个特性及其在保证数据一致性中的作用。

3.解释数据库索引的作用及其对数据库性能的影响。

4.简述数据库规范化过程中,从第一范式到第三范式的主要区别和目的。

5.说明数据库备份和恢复的基本策略及其适用场景。

6.简述在数据库设计中,如何通过范式来减少数据冗余和提升数据完整性。

试卷答案如下

一、单项选择题(每题2分,共10题)

1.B.提供历史数据分析

解析:数据仓库主要用于存储和分析历史数据,以支持决策支持系统。

2.C.第三范式

解析:第三范式消除了非主属性对主属性的部分函数依赖,从而减少数据冗余。

3.D.系统维护

解析:数据库管理系统(DBMS)的主要功能包括数据定义、操纵、维护和系统维护。

4.A.限制查询结果

解析:“WHERE”子句用于限制SQL查询的结果,只返回满足条件的记录。

5.A.建立表之间的关系

解析:外键用于在表之间建立关系,确保数据的一致性。

6.C.关系模型

解析:关系模型是最常用的数据库模型,适用于处理复杂的关系和对象。

7.B.减少数据冗余

解析:分解操作是为了消除冗余,使数据更加简洁。

8.D.删除操作

解析:删除操作可能导致数据不一致,因为可能删除了其他操作所依赖的数据。

9.A.原子性

解析:数据库事务的原子性确保了事务的所有操作要么全部完成,要么全部不发生。

10.A.ER模型

解析:ER模型适用于大型复杂系统,它通过实体和实体之间的关系来表示系统。

二、多项选择题(每题3分,共10题)

1.A.数据来源多样化

B.数据结构复杂

C.数据时间特性

D.数据粒度

E.数据安全性

解析:数据仓库的设计原则包括数据的一致性、集成性、时间特性和粒度等。

2.A.主键

B.外键

C.候选键

D.基本属性

E.组合属性

解析:实体属性包括主键、外键、候选键、基本属性和组合属性等。

3.A.数据定义语言

B.数据操纵语言

C.数据控制语言

D.数据查询语言

E.数据维护语言

解析:DBMS的主要功能模块包括数据定义、操纵、控制和维护。

4.A.=

B.>

C.<

D.>=

E.<=

解析:SQL操作符用于比较两个表达式的值,包括等于、大于、小于、大于等于和小于等于。

5.A.完整性约束

B.唯一性约束

C.非空约束

D.主键约束

E.外键约束

解析:数据完整性约束确保数据的准确性和一致性。

6.A.第一范式

B.第二范式

C.第三范式

D.第四范式

E.第五范式

解析:数据库范式包括第一范式到第五范式,用于消除数据冗余和提高数据完整性。

7.A.读未提交

B.读已提交

C.可重复读

D.串行化

E.不可重复读

解析:数据库事务的隔离级别包括读未提交、读已提交、可重复读、串行化和不可重复读。

8.A.数据库索引

B.数据库表结构

C.数据库服务器硬件

D.数据库查询语句

E.数据库用户数量

解析:数据库性能受多个因素影响,包括索引、表结构、服务器硬件、查询语句和用户数量。

9.A.层次模型

B.网状模型

C.关系模型

D.物理模型

E.实体-关系模型

解析:数据模型包括层次模型、网状模型、关系模型、物理模型和实体-关系模型。

10.A.完全备份

B.差异备份

C.增量备份

D.定期备份

E.按需备份

解析:数据库备份和恢复策略包括完全备份、差异备份、增量备份、定期备份和按需备份。

三、判断题(每题2分,共10题)

1.正确

解析:第一范式要求字段是不可分割的最小数据单位。

2.正确

解析:外键确保了数据的一致性,通过关联外键和主键来维护关系。

3.正确

解析:SQL事务处理确保了数据的一致性,通过原子性、一致性、隔离性和持久性(ACID)属性。

4.正确

解析:索引可以提高查询效率,但也可能增加数据插入和删除的开销。

5.错误

解析:第三范式消除了传递函数依赖,但可能引入部分函数依赖。

6.正确

解析:隔离级别越高,事务之间的干扰越少,但可能会降低系统性能。

7.正确

解析:ER模型通过实体和实体之间的关系来表示系统,是数据库设计的重要工具。

8.正确

解析:备份是为了防止数据丢失,恢复是为了将数据恢复到备份时的状态。

9.正确

解析:范式越高,数据冗余越少,但可能会降低查询性能。

10.正确

解析:DBMS提供了用户接口,使得用户能够方便地进行数据操作。

四、简答题(每题5分,共6题)

1.ER模型的基本概念包括实体、属性和关系。主要元素有实体集、属性、关系和实体集之间的联系。

2.数据库事务的四个特性是原子性、一致性、隔离性和持久性。原子性确保事务中的所有操作要么全部完成,要么全部不发生;一致性确保事务执行后,数据库状态保持一致;隔离性确保并发事务之间不会相互干扰;持久性确保一旦事务提交,其结果将永久保存。

3.数据库索引是一种数据结构,用于提高数据库查询效率。它通过将数据排序和存储在索引中,使得查询可以快速定位到所需数据。索引可以提高查询效率,但也会增加数据插入和删除的开销。

4.从第一范式到第三范式的主要区别在于对数据

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论